Position Overview
Care Coordinators must have a broad understanding of individuals with disabilities and health issues as well as being able to assess client/family needs and identify and coordinate the delivery of services. Client-oriented tasks will involve screening, assessment, service coordination, monitoring, follow-up and advocacy. The Care Coordinators act as a liaisons between community members, services, clients and state representatives.
Essential Job Functions
â¢Process requests for services, provide referrals, assessments, consultation, monitoring and follow-up.
â¢Develop a plan of care with and for individuals enrolled in the Care Coordination service and update the plan as needed.
â¢Explain and negotiate the fee system with each individual family enrolled in the Care Coordination program.
â¢Implement the plan of care, coordinating with the necessary providers.
â¢Monitor client situations to ensure the individual and family are receiving the services outlined in the plan of care.
â¢Advocate for new, improved and/or enhanced services to meet the needs of family coping with ADRD, CCMC or IDD.
â¢Establish a network with other community service providers.
â¢Assist with new referral process by accepting phone call or appointment, collection of information, and referral to appropriate department (commonly known as "intake").

Requirements and Qualifications
â¢Bachelor's degree in social work, psychology, nursing, health, human services or closely related field.
â¢Work experience can be substituted for a degree.
â¢Experience in human services is preferred but willing to train the right individual.
â¢Must be able to be certified by the State of Alaska to provide Medicaid Waiver care coordination.
â¢Ability to pass a state and federal criminal background check.
â¢Valid Alaska driver's license with a good driving record and proof of auto insurance.
â¢Negative TB screening and annual negative re-screening.
